Abstract

P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To enable labor and cost required for sealing a space between a core and a skin to be curtailed. SOLUTION: This method for manufacturing a foamed molding is to inject a foaming agent 8 into a space between a core material 3 set in a core 2 and a skin 5 set in a cavity 4, through an injection hole 6 formed in the core 2 and an injection hole 9 formed in the core material 3. In this case, an elastic sealing member 16 is installed on the outer periphery, on the core material 3 side, of the injection hole 6 formed in the core 2, so that the foaming agent 8 is prevented from leaking into a space between the core 2 and the core material 3 side.
